Comparative Study on the Effect of Water Stress on the Photosynthesis and Water Relations of Triticale, Rye and Wheat
Authors:D C Uprety  G S Sirohi
Institution:Contribution from the Indian Agricultural Institute, Division of Plant Physiology, New Delhi, India
Abstract:An attempt was made to investigate the effect of water stress treatment on the components of photosynthesis and water relations of triticale ( Triticale octoploide ), Russian rye ( Secale cereale ) and wheat, ( Triticum aestivum var. Sonalika ). The results revealed that there was no significant adverse effect of water stress on the photosynthesis of triticale compared to wheat and rye. The maintenance of photosynthetic productivity under water stress in triticale has been accomplished by (a) reduction in water loss by stomatal behaviour and (b) by maintenance of water uptake through continued transpirational flow. Both these mechanisms served to maintain high water potential as stress occures. This ameliorates the onset of stress and helps to maintain photosynthesis. The rye also consists of another type of adaptability to drought through significant recovery of photosynthesis and chlorophyll development on reirrigation particularly at post-anthesis stage, when other species failed to recover. However, in wheat Sonalika both these adaptive characteristics did not exist in such intensity.
